Abstract

EVALUATION of genetic diversity among 10 species of Brassicaceae have been performed based on variations in seed protein electrophoretic patterns as revealed by SDS-PAGE and ISSR analyses, separately and in combination. The maximum genetic similarity was observed between Brassica nigra and B. rapa, while the lowest genetic similarity was observed between B. nigra and Sisymbrium irrio. Cluster analysis generated a dendrogram that separated the studied taxa in two main clusters; the five species of tribe Brassiceae were grouped close to each other in one cluster with Sisymbrium irrio. The remaining studied species; Capsella bursapastoris, Erysimum cheiranthoides, Mathiola longipetale and Thlaspi arvense, were grouped in a second cluster.
